Transaction f8038c1f5f64880b4fd442b415d85ca2301567024f869c4d43a5d7825adade57

1 Input
2 Outputs
  • f8038c1f5f64880b4fd442b415d85ca2301567024f869c4d43a5d7825adade57:0
  • value  20000000
    address  1P7VDGwwDJx2tu7T3Y38yeZN8MTpxNYmia
  • f8038c1f5f64880b4fd442b415d85ca2301567024f869c4d43a5d7825adade57:1
  • value  56487256
    address  3Km7putPixcX9zooVFyGiuAnm3jKZYKLny